If I invented a coordinate system of 3 parameters - just like in Cartesians $(x,y,z)$, should those 3 parameters have directional vectors that are mutually perpendicular?

A basis will not, in general, be orthogonal, however, given any basis, you can produce an orthogonal basis. Having an orthogonal basis can be quite useful, but it is not necessary.
